description A metric basis \(S\) of a graph \(G\) is the subset  of vertices of minimum cardinality  such that all other vertices are uniquely determined by their distances to the vertices in \(S\). The metric dimension of a graph \(G\) is the  cardinality of the subset \(S\).  A  unicyclic graph is a graph containing exactly one cycle. The construction of a  knitting unicyclic graph is introduced. Using this construction all unicyclic graphs with two main vertices  and  metric dimensions  \(2\) are   characterized.
